The City of West Chicago City Council meeting on August 17, 2026, focused heavily on community input regarding the proposed development of publicly owned outdoor athletic fields, particularly soccer and football fields, in the downtown area. Numerous residents and community members voiced strong support for the project, emphasizing the cultural importance of soccer and the need for local recreational facilities. The council discussed a zoning ordinance amendment to allow such athletic fields in the B1 zoning district, with debate centering on the location, maintenance costs, and potential benefits for downtown revitalization and increased foot traffic. The council also considered a resolution to execute a contract amendment with CivilTech Engineering, Inc. for professional design services related to the downtown modernization and beautification project, with costs up to approximately $534,442. Additionally, the council reviewed a resolution authorizing a contract with Fields of Plant Farm Inc. for a fall parkway tree planting program valued at $122,833. A separate ordinance granting an exception to a temporary moratorium on data centers and battery energy storage systems was discussed, including public safety concerns and regulatory considerations. The council voted to table the zoning text amendment pending further legal review regarding historic preservation commission involvement. The meeting included motions to approve prior meeting minutes and corporate disbursements, and concluded with announcements about upcoming community events and committee meetings. No final contract awards were made for the athletic fields, but the council took initial steps toward enabling the project through zoning changes and design contract amendments.
